湖羊结构基因座遗传共适应性分析

摘    要:根据多座位电泳法检测的结构基因座上等位基因频率分析湖羊群体的遗传共适应性。结果发现, 在显隐性-显隐性模式中未发现座位间的遗传共适应现象, 显隐性-共显性模式中X-p-Cat组合座位以及共显性-共显性模式中Po-CA、Po-Cat组合座位均存在遗传共适应, 表明在湖羊群体中性结构基因座间存在遗传共适应, 而且起主要的作用, 维持着座位间的遗传平衡或者使座位间处于遗传不平衡状态。

Analysis of genetic co-adaptability of structural loci in Hu sheep

Abstract:Using the method of multiloci electrophoresis, genetic co-adaptability of Hu Sheep was analyzed according to allele frequencies in 14 slructural loci. The results showed that no co-adaptability existed in the model, while co-adaptability was observed in X-p-Cat combination locus of Po-Cat combination locus of codomiJ model and in Po-CA, model. The findings demonstrated that co-adaptability occurred among neutral slructural loci and played a key role in maintaining genetic situation, equilibrium or disequilibrium.
